Expressway to be complete before next Dasara:  MP Simha

Mysuru: Mysuru-Kodagu MP Prathap Simha told that the Bengaluru-Mysuru six-lane expressway will be completed by September 2022.

Speaking to media persons here on Wednesday he said that a chain link fence will be constructed on both sides of the road.

He said Srirangapatna, Maddur, Mandya, Channapatna, Bidadi will have entry and exit from the expressway, and chain-link fences prevent the entry of people, vehicles, and animals.

He said the expressway reduces the Bengaluru-Mysuru journey to just 90 minutes from the present 3 hours. The road has a length of 118 kms, will have a toll at Bidadi and Ganangur, he added.

Referring to Mandya MP Sumalatha Ambareesh’s allegation of unscientific works, Simha said “NHAI has set up a lab at Ganangoor and the Mandya MP must visit the lab along with experts and check on her own. It is Mysuru-Bengaluru Expressway not Bengaluru Mandya or Bengaluru Ramanagar highway.

“The works on Mysuru-T Narasipura road will also be taken up shortly to widen into a four-lane. Mysuru- Madikeri road will also be developed simultaneously,” he added.
